T. Hawk

Thunder Hawk is a warrior from Street Fighter series. An extremely large Native American, T. Hawk was the greatest warrior in his village until it was destroyed by the evil M. Bison. T.Hawk desires nothing more than to destroy Bison so he can begin the monumental task of rebuilding his village.

Pantyhose Tarou

He is a character from Ranma ½. Pantyhose's name really needs no pun to go with it, it's humiliating enough. Coincidently, he is named similarly to the other Chinese characters (he was born in China, even though that may not be his ethnicity), such as Shampoo, Herb, Plum, Mousse, etc. The "Taro" part of his name is a bull reference.

Usagi Tsukino

She is the Sailor Moon from Bishoujo Senshi Sailor Moon. Princess Serenity was a lady of grace and beauty. Her mother, Queen Serenity, raised her well to be the future queen of the Moon Kingdom. It was forbidden to have contact with the Prince of Earth, Endymion, but she fell in love with him helplessly. Now, in the present, the two are reunited in a fierce situation.

When Luna, the Queen's old feline advisor, found the Princess, she mistook her for someone else. Not knowing she was right in front of her, she sent this girl out on a mission to find the lost Moon Princess. The girl she sensed power from was named Tsukino Usagi. Luna's mistake was not in vain; she transformed Usagi into the Pretty Sailor Suited Soldier, Sailormoon. The awesome Sailormoon defeated or healed all of her enemies.

At first, Usagi couldn't very well handle being a super-heroine. Her cowardness didn't help her much in battle, but luckily, she had the mysterious Tuxedo Mask to save her. With practice, the unfit teenager turned into an all-powerful warrior. With the new challenges she faced almost every day, Sailormoon's powers increased.

As a school girl, she didn't do well. Her grades were low, she fell asleep in class, and most every day, Usagi was late for school. Somehow, this clueless young lady survived and graduated to the next level of learning. In other words: high school. Being a Sailor Senshi certainly helped her there. With the coming adventures came the strength and confidence that she would need.

Minako Aino

She is the Sailor Venus from Bishoujo Senshi Sailor Moon. Sailorvenus, resembling the Princess herself, is also a young lady of grace and beauty. Before becoming part of the Sailor Team, she was roaming around as Sailor V. She was the first of the Senshi to return. This is all because Artemis, the white cat advisor of Queen Serenity, had found her when the world was in great need of a heroine.

For Aino Minako, being a protector of Earth had taken its toll on her. Often times she had to dash off and deal with an enemy while leaving a potential friend. That got her a reputation of being a little too different. Therefore, she was sometimes left friendless and alone.

But all that changed when she was reunited with the other Inner Senshi. They became her best friends, and she’d never feel lonely again. As a warrior, Venus is skilled. She had a lot of practice being Sailor V, so many of the things Venus needed to know, she had already learned. With the team, Minako had battle drills and the intense training of a Sailor Senshi.

Minako is a good-hearted person. She’s very good with children and isn’t all that shy. She loves to have fun, go shopping, and help others. One of the dreams she has is to become a teacher, preferrably in physical education. Knowing that or not, lovely Minako is a very likable person right from the start.

Azalea

She is a character from Sorcerous Stabber Orphen. Azalea was one of the prodigies of the Kiba no Tou, nicknamed the "Majou"(Witch) for her skill in Black Magic. Azalea and Orphen were very close, and he idolized her. She was transformed into the Bloody August by "a terrible mistake" five years before the anime series began, and now hunts for the Sword of Balt Anders, which she believes can turn her back into a human.
